Understanding Australia student visa rejection reasons is essential in 2026.
1. Weak Financial Proof
If your funds cannot be verified or appear unrealistic, your application may be rejected.
2. Irrelevant Course Selection
Courses that do not match your academic background raise doubts.
3. Poor Genuine Student Statement
Generic or unclear statements fail to convince visa officers.
4. Unexplained Bank Transactions
Large sudden deposits without proof create suspicion.
5. Unclear Study Gaps or Career Plans
Lack of clarity weakens your overall profile.
Avoiding these mistakes can significantly improve your chances of approval.
